MKT 280 - Activist Marketing
Students will examine the concept of Activist Marketing, exploring what it means for a brand/business to lead with their values and be an advocate for social change movements. Using the 6 P’s of Brand Activism developed by Ben and Jerry’s–Purpose, Policy, People, Power, Publishing and Pop Culture–students will investigate brands and their history of “activism” to answer the question, “Can brands really be activists if their ultimate goal is to sell a product?”
Prerequisites
MKT 110 or BUS 120 and 30 credits.
Credits: 3 CCM
